Frequently asked questions

What currency is used in Nova Iguaçu?

The official currency used in Nova Iguaçu is Brazilian Real (BRL) and its symbol is R$.

What’s the closest airport to Nova Iguaçu?

The closest international airport to Nova Iguaçu is RIOgaleão - Aeroporto Internacional Tom Jobim, located approximately 22 kilometers (14 miles) from the city center. About Nova Iguaçu

Nova Iguaçu is a city in Brazil. The size of Nova Iguaçu is about 520 kilometers. It sits at an elevation of 25 meters above sea level.
Summers have an average temperature of 27 °C, with humidity levels of about 75%. Winters bring an average temperature of 21 °C, with humidity levels of about 65%.
Nova Iguaçu is home of the academic institute Universidade Federal Rural do Rio de Janeiro. The biggest sports facility in Nova Iguaçu is Estádio Jânio Moreira, which may be a landmark worth exploring. The largest healthcare facility or hospital in the area is Hospital Geral de Nova Iguaçu.
Nature lovers can unwind at Parque Municipal de Nova Iguaçu, a serene green space in the heart of the city. Readers can visit Biblioteca Municipal Rui Barbosa for a quiet retreat.
You can travel to and from Rio de Janeiro/Galeão International Airport by Bus and Taxi.
There are several ways to get around Nova Iguaçu with public transit. The most popular public transit options are Bus and Train.
The biggest public transit stations in the area are Terminal Rodoviário de Nova Iguaçu and Nova Iguaçu Railway Station.
In Nova Iguaçu, you can use the following payment methods for public transit: Cash and Transit Card.
